public class ShibbolethClientCertAuthRule extends SAMLMDClientCertAuthRule
SAMLMDClientCertAuthRule
which may include Shibboleth-specific
method overrides for client certificate authentication processing.コンストラクタと説明 |
---|
ShibbolethClientCertAuthRule(TrustEngine<X509Credential> engine)
Constructor.
|
ShibbolethClientCertAuthRule(TrustEngine<X509Credential> engine,
CertificateNameOptions nameOptions)
Constructor.
|
buildCriteriaSet
doEvaluate, evaluate, evaluateCertificateNameDerivedIssuers, evaluateCertificateNameDerivedPresenters, evaluateDerivedIssuers, evaluateDerivedPresenters, evaluateSubjectAltNames, evaluateSubjectCommonName, evaluateSubjectDN, getAltNames, getCertificateNameOptions, getCertificatePresenterEntityID, getCommonName, getSubjectName, setAuthenticatedCertificatePresenterEntityID
evaluate, evaluate, getTrustEngine
public ShibbolethClientCertAuthRule(TrustEngine<X509Credential> engine, CertificateNameOptions nameOptions)
engine
- Trust engine used to verify the request X509CredentialnameOptions
- options for deriving issuer names from an X.509 certificatepublic ShibbolethClientCertAuthRule(TrustEngine<X509Credential> engine)
engine
- Trust engine used to verify the request X509CredentialCopyright © 2012. All Rights Reserved.